The Rise and Fall of the Darien Scheme

This chapter explores the ill-fated Scottish colonial venture in Panama, revealing the misguided preparations and disastrous siege led by Captain Alexander Campbell. It examines the far-reaching consequences for Scotland, including societal fractures, economic turmoil, and the eventual Act of Union. The narrative highlights the complex interplay between ambition and failure through the story of William Paterson's vision and its lasting impact on Scottish history.
